			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img src="http://myyblog.com/images/joseph_avatar.png" align="left" hspace="5" border="0"/>As James said a while back, the folks on our team spend a lot of time using our product. For example, a few months ago I decided to look for a new apartment in San Francisco. It’s no easy task to find a good, cheap apartment in the city; places rent quickly so you have to move fast. </p>
<p>Like any respectable geek I turned to <a href="http://sfbay.craigslist.org/">craigslist</a>, which lets you search by size, price and neighborhood.  <a href="http://sfbay.craigslist.org/search/apa/sfc?query=&#038;minAsk=&#038;maxAsk=2000&#038;bedrooms=1&#038;neighborhood=21" target=”_blank">Here&#8217;s</a> a search for one bedroom apartments under $2,000 a month in the &#8220;Noe Valley&#8221; neighborhood. Simple, right?</p>
<p>But the real magic is that you can add your search to your My Yahoo! page. That way, you&#8217;ll get an up-to-the-minute list of the new apartment listings (or whatever else you&#8217;re searching for). Here’s how:</p>
<p>1. Run a search on craigslist for the type of apartment you’re looking for.<br />
2. Find the RSS icon at the bottom of the page and copy the link.<br />
3. Head back to My Yahoo!, click &#8220;Personalize this Page,&#8221; &#8220;Add RSS Feed,&#8221; and paste in the URL from step 2. Click &#8220;Add.&#8221;</p>
<p><img src="http://myyblog.com/images/craigslist2.jpg" hspace="5" style="border: 1px gray solid;" /></p>
<p>Once the hamsters finish running you&#8217;ll see a new module on your page containing the results of your search. When you finally find your new dream home, simply delete away.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Have you ever added a module and said, “This is so cool.”?  </p>
<p>You aren’t alone. One of the fun things about working on My Yahoo! is that we get to hear it and say it a lot. We thought we’d pass along two of our favorites…</p>
<p><strong>craigslist Search</strong><br />
Never again will you miss out on a hot Craigslist item. Track that beach rental on your page. It will refresh throughout the day so you don’t miss a thing. To try this from a craigslist results page, click the RSS link at the bottom of the page. Copy the URL from the address bar, and paste it into My Yahoo! (Personalize this page > Add RSS feed > Add). </p>
<p><img src="http://myyblog.com/images/craigslist.png" hspace="5" border="0"/></p>
<p><strong>flickr Photos </strong><br />
Enjoy great photo streams on your page. We especially like Interesting Images and Flickr’s 100 Best. From the &#8220;Personalize this page&#8221; menu, click &#8220;add modules&#8221; and then type “flickr” in the search box.</p>
